Why Mount Represents a Strategic Signing for United

The 24-year-old academy graduate finds himself at a career crossroads with just twelve months remaining on his Stamford Bridge contract. Football analyst James Wilson of Mcw casino explains: “Mount offers the perfect blend of Premier League pedigree and tactical versatility that Erik ten Hag craves. His ability to operate as an 8, 10, or even false 9 makes him an ideal system player for United’s evolving style.”

Contract Standoff Paves Way for Transfer

Chelsea’s new ownership appears reluctant to meet Mount‘s wage demands despite his:

  • 33 goals/37 assists in 195 Chelsea appearances
  • Champions League and Club World Cup winner’s medals
  • Three consecutive FA Cup final appearances (2019-2021)

“From a financial fair play perspective,” notes transfer expert Sarah Thompson, “Chelsea may prefer selling now rather than risking losing him for free next summer – especially after their £600m spending spree.”

Tactical Implications for Both Clubs

Manchester United’s Midfield Revolution

Mount would join Casemiro and Bruno Fernandes in what could become the Premier League’s most complete midfield trio. His pressing metrics (top 5% among midfielders for pressures according to FBref) perfectly suit ten Hag’s high-intensity system.
